1

A Simple Key For Rainforest Unveiled

News Discuss 
Rainforests, as you may guess, are forests that get a wonderful level of rainfall—greater than eighty inches yearly. Composed of countless one of a kind ecosystems, rainforests tend to be the central nervous system of our World—a hotbed of evolution, existence, and diversity. This Howler monkey can grab ahold of https://jessicac840aaz6.thenerdsblog.com/profile

Comments

    No HTML

    HTML is disabled


Who Upvoted this Story